I am kind of hazarding a guess that given the resolution sizes of your images, you either have some control over white balance adjustments and/or exposure compensation.

Your image here is a tad underexposed. So ... some experimentation on your part in preparation for next winter's season should set you up well to deal with a setting with this kind of lighting conditions.

I would suggest ... bit of a pain, however ... taking three shots of the same scene. Either changing the white balance, or increasing, then decreasing the exposure compensation.

That said, you can always do some post sweetening in Photofiltre after the fact and make some adjustments in the image editing program.

Much like you did with "Neck Breaker", and I hope you don't mind this suggestion here ... think this one could benefit from some adjustments.

Clarity is good. And being slightly underexposed is more preferable to being overexposed.
